Snake Symbolism in Various Cultures

Snakes hold diverse meanings across cultures. Understanding these interpretations offers insights into the spiritual significance of dreaming about snakes.

Mythological Interpretations

In various mythologies, snakes symbolize rebirth and transformation. For instance, in ancient Greek mythology, the god Asclepius, associated with healing, often used a snake as his emblem. The shedding of a snake’s skin represents renewal, highlighting the cycle of life and death. Similarly, the serpent in Christian traditions can signify temptation and knowledge, notably in the story of Adam and Eve.

Cultural Perspectives

Different cultures view snakes in unique ways.

  • Native American Cultures: Many tribes regard snakes as powerful symbols of fertility and transformation. They often associate snakes with the earth and healing.
  • Hindu Tradition: In Hinduism, snakes, particularly the Naga, symbolize protection and prosperity. The deity Shiva is depicted with snakes around his neck, signifying mastery over primal instincts.
  • Chinese Culture: In Chinese astrology, the snake symbolizes wisdom, intuition, and complexity. People born in the Year of the Snake are believed to be insightful and introspective.

Recognizing these cultural perspectives enriches your understanding of snake dreams, revealing layers of meaning that transcend individual interpretation.
